The rear access VS-50PH70S Projection Cube with ultra sharp SXGA+ resolution is the solution when your control room has behind-the-wall service space. Advanced built-in features automatically maintain crystal clear imagery, balanced color and consistent brightness across the entire video wall and make the 50” display cube a cost-effective, low-maintenance workhorse for your mission critical applications.
Intelligent SXGA+ TechnologyPerfect for continuous operation, SXGA+ projection cubes incorporate intelligent features that maintain uniform image quality across your video wall. The Smart Lamp detects when a cube lamp is reaching the end of its service life and immediately pre-heats the second lamp and switches to the new lamp in less than one second. Color Space Control adjusts color and brilliance to blend with the entire wall while the Digital Gradation Circuit maintains uniform brightness and crisp, vibrant images.
Built-in FlexibilityThree optional input ports give you options, so you can configure your SXGA+ projection cubes to suit your needs. If you want to upgrade from XGA to SXGA+, the process is quick, easy, and cost-effective with minimal downtime. No matter which resolution, the two lines share common cabinets, mirrors and screens and are powered by Texas Instrument DLP® Technology so switch-out is practically effortless.
Internal ProcessingInternal data processing allows you to configure up to six windows per cube and windows can be stretched across the video wall, so you may not need an external image processor for your installation. Multiple windows can be moved freely and you can control the entire system with an intuitive graphical user interface using Mitsubishi D-Wall Software.
Auto-balancingEach VS-50PH70S Projection Cube features primary color sensors that continually monitor output, share the data with adjacent cubes, and automatically adjust overall video wall performance. You experience consistent balanced color and brightness, without the need for external sensors, PC’s, or user intervention.
Easy Set-upAn optional motorized fine-tuning device installed in each cube simplifies mechanical adjustments. Mitsubishi Auto-Geometry automatically aligns on-screen imaging using a camera and machine-vision software. This enables automatic six-axis mechanical modification as well as mirror and screen adjustment. Mitsubishi Wallaby Software is also available if you want automatic color alteration.
DurabilityThe VS-50PH70S Projection Cube has a service life of more than eleven years, almost double the life of display cubes from other manufacturers. The color wheel system, fan pack, and other moving are rated at over 100,000 hours of continuous operation.
RedundantSXGA+ projection cubes deliver the signal redundancy you need for mission critical, continuous operation. If a signal is unexpectedly lost, the cube automatically switches to an alternative signal source in a matter of seconds, minimizing your downtime and saving you time and money.

| Dynamic Brightness Balancing |
| Each Mitsubishi display wall cube is equipped with a built-in brightness sensor (brightness is measured every 2 seconds). The Dynamic Brightness Balancing™ circuit then communicates the measured brightness data between all cubes and automatically performs the necessary adjustments to maintain optimum brightness uniformity across the entire display wall. |
| Color Space Control |
| Mitsubishi developed the powerful Color Space Control feature, a digital color balancing and blending circuit that compensates for color and brightness differences among all of the cubes in a multi-unit configuration. |
| Smart Lamp |
| Mitsubishi's exclusive Smart Lamp™ Module in each display wall cube stores its own color characteristics. This data is the utilized when replacing the lamp in one or more cubes within the display wall. Upon replacement, the cube with the new lamp automatically communicates that lamp's data with all other cubes and performs the Color Space Control adjustment to rebalance the entire display wall, saving time and reducing maintenance costs. |
| Smart Colorwheel |
| Mitsubishi's exclusive Smart Colorwheel™ Module in each display wall cube stores its own color characteristics. This data is then utilized when replacing the colorwheel in one or more cubes within the display wall. Upon replacement, the cube with the new colorwheel automatically communicates that colorwheel's data with all other cubes and performs the Color Space Control adjustment to rebalance the entire display wall, saving time and reducing maintenance costs. |
| 12 Bit Dither & Gamma Circuit |
| Developed by Mitsubishi, the 12-bit Dither & Gamma Circuit enables the display of truly natural gradation (gray scale) by accurately rendering both bright and dark areas for precise half-tone images. This circuit also processes frame (time axis) direction to ensure smoother gradation and optimum color fidelity for all images. |
| Digital Gradation Circuit |
| Mitsubishi's proprietary Digital Gradation Circuit can elevate the brightness level at the edges of the screen–where brightness usually fades, in order to ensure the optimum brightness distribution and uniformity over multi-screen tiled configurations. |
